Comprehending Rental Terms



Having established the significance of selecting the ideal equipment for your task, it is vital to now concentrate on comprehending the rental terms related to obtaining these tools. Rental terms describe critical details such as the duration of the rental period, the prices charged, and any kind of added costs or charges that might use. Before committing to a rental agreement, very carefully review the terms and conditions given by the rental firm to make certain a smooth and transparent rental experience.


One trick element to take notice of is the rental duration. Understand whether the rental fee is based upon a hourly, day-to-day, regular, or monthly rate and make clear any type of potential overtime charges. In addition, familiarize on your own with the terms surrounding equipment repair and maintenance responsibilities throughout the rental period to avoid any type of disagreements later.


Additionally, be aware of any kind of insurance policy needs or responsibility provisions defined in the rental contract. Understanding these terms will help you browse prospective threats and obligations effectively. By thoroughly understanding the rental terms, you can alleviate misunderstandings and make certain a successful devices rental experience.

Appropriate Handling and Upkeep

 

 

 


Guaranteeing appropriate handling and maintenance of rented devices is essential to lengthen its life expectancy and stop pricey fixings or accidents. When utilizing leased equipment, always comply with the supplier's standards for procedure. Inappropriate handling can result in malfunctions or breakdowns, which might result in downtime and added expenditures. Routine upkeep is vital to maintaining devices in optimal condition. This includes cleansing, lubing moving parts, and checking for any type of signs of wear or damages.
